SHA-256 Collision Resistance

Algorithm

SHA-256 collision resistance, a cornerstone of cryptographic security, fundamentally asserts that finding two distinct inputs producing the same hash output is computationally infeasible. This property is vital for blockchain integrity, ensuring that altering transaction data results in a drastically different hash, immediately detectable by the network. Within cryptocurrency, it underpins the immutability of the ledger, preventing malicious actors from forging transactions or rewriting history; a successful collision would compromise this foundational security.
